Overview

The Assembly Laborer reports to a supervisor and is responsible assembling components according to product specifications. The role involves packing and assembling operations as well as quality inspection.

Essential Functions
  • Obtain and sort product.
  • Responsible for packing job according to specifications.
  • Wrap protective material around product.
  • Establish counts, quantities, product orientation, etc.
  • Inspect materials, products, and containers at each step of the packaging process.
  • Responsible for accurate load tickets, counts and labeling.
  • Some assembly required.
  • Cleans packaging containers.
  • Abides OSHA and FSC rules and regulations for safety.
  • Wear typical protection gear in an environment that contains dust, odor and noise.
  • Work well under pressure.
  • Other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

Physical Demands

The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by a team member to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. While performing the duties of this job, the team member is regularly required to count and record findings. This position is very active and requires standing, walking, bending, reaching, kneeling, stooping, crouching, carrying items, crawling, and climbing all day.

The team member may have to lift and/or move items up to 50 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us.
